vaguely

adverb
/ˈveɪɡli/
/ˈveɪɡli/
jump to other results
  1. in a way that is not detailed or exact不详细地;含糊地;不确切地
    • a vaguely worded statement措辞含糊的声明
    • I can vaguely remember my first day at school.我还依稀记得我第一天上学的情景。
  2. slightly略微;稍微
    • There was something vaguely familiar about her face.她有点儿面熟。
    • He was vaguely aware of footsteps behind him.他仿佛意识到背后有脚步声。
    • The story is only vaguely amusing.这个故事只是有点好笑。
  3. in a way that shows that you are not paying attention or thinking clearly心不在焉地
    • He smiled vaguely, ignoring her questions.他漫不经心地笑了笑,没有理会她的问题。
    • ‘I’ll be in touch,’ she said vaguely.“我会和你联系的,”她含糊地说。
